Klingon Word of the Day for Tuesday, July 01, 2025 Klingon word: reghuluS 'Iwghargh Part of speech: noun Definition: Regulan bloodworm Source: TKD This Klingon Word of the Day is brought to you by qurgh (qurgh@kli.org).

(PK) tun; reghuluS 'Iwghargh rur soft as a Regulan bloodworm (KGT) Cf. http://en.memory-alpha.org/wiki/Regulan_bloodworm for details and images. TREK NOTES: Information about Regulan bloodworms was displayed as a computer graphic in Keiko O'Brien's school on Deep Space 9 (DS9 "A Man Alone", "The Nagus") and in the DS9 infirmary (DS9 "Babel"). Klingon Lt. Korax compared humans to Regulan bloodworms on Deep Space Station K-7 in 2268: they are both "soft and spineless" (TOS "The Trouble with Tribbles") According to Dr Phlox, Regulan bloodworms are excellent for filtering toxins. (ENT "Two Days and Two Nights") Phlox has used these harmless worms for years to clean a patient's lymphatic system, but they are difficult to replace. (ENT "Stratagem"). Phlox held one up with a pair of forceps and the ca. 4-inch long worms were, indeed, quite soft. SEE: tun be soft (v) pIp spine [anatomy] (n) *pIp ghajbe'bogh spineless (?) Be careful not to confuse {reghuluS 'Iw HIq} with {reghuluS 'Iwghargh} : HIq qIj reghuluS 'Iw HIq ghap jab They serve black ale or Regulan bloodwine. (CK) -- Voragh Ca'Non Master of the Klingons
